Effective Strategies to Boost Your Family’s Income

Managing a household budget can be tough, especially with rising expenses and limited income.
Luckily, there are practical steps you can take to increase your family’s income and better your financial situation.
In this guide, we’ll look at five actionable strategies to help you boost your family’s income and achieve more financial stability.
1. Discover Additional Income Sources
A great way to enhance your family’s income is by seeking out extra revenue streams beyond your primary job.
This might involve picking up a part-time job or freelance gig, launching a side business, or turning a hobby into a moneymaker.
Thanks to the gig economy and online platforms, there are plenty of avenues to earn extra cash in your free time.
Whether it’s driving for a ride-share service, selling handmade goods online, or offering freelance services like writing, graphic design, or consulting, exploring additional income sources can significantly bolster your family’s financial health.

2. Invest in Education and Skill Enhancement
Investing in education and skill development can open doors to career advancement and better-paying jobs.
Whether you’re pursuing a degree or certification in a sought-after field, attending workshops or training sessions to refine your skills, or learning new technologies and tools pertinent to your industry, investing in education can yield higher earning potential and job security.
Many employers provide tuition reimbursement programs or professional development opportunities, so make sure to take advantage of these benefits to invest in your future earning power.
3. Optimize Tax Benefits and Credits
Make the most of tax benefits and credits available to families to maximize your income and lower your tax burden.
This can include claiming deductions for eligible expenses such as childcare, education, medical bills, or home office costs if you’re self-employed.
Additionally, use tax-advantaged savings accounts like Registered Retirement Savings Plans (RRSPs) or Tax-Free Savings Accounts (TFSAs) to grow your savings tax-free and reduce your taxable income.
Stay updated on tax law changes and regulations to ensure you’re fully leveraging all available tax benefits and credits.
4. Negotiate Salary and Benefits
Don’t hesitate to negotiate your salary and benefits when starting a new job or asking for a raise.
Research industry standards and salary ranges for your position and experience level, and prepare a persuasive case for why you deserve a higher salary or additional perks.
Highlight your skills, experience, and achievements, and emphasize the value you bring to the company.
Negotiating your salary and benefits can lead to a notable increase in your income and enhance your overall financial well-being.
5. Reduce Expenses and Improve Spending Habits
While boosting your income is one way to improve your financial situation, another vital strategy is to cut expenses and optimize your spending.
Carefully examine your monthly expenses and identify areas where you can cut back or eliminate unnecessary costs.
This might include canceling unused subscriptions or memberships, reducing discretionary spending on non-essential items, or finding ways to save on daily expenses like groceries, utilities, and transportation.
Adopting a frugal mindset and being mindful of your spending habits can free up more money for savings, debt repayment, or other financial goals.
In addition to these practical tips, consider using technology and financial tools to streamline your finances and maximize your earning potential.
Use budgeting apps, expense trackers, and automatic savings tools to manage your money more effectively, and spot areas for improvement.
Take advantage of cashback and rewards programs to earn extra money on everyday purchases, and consider investing in high-yield savings accounts or low-cost index funds to grow your wealth over time.
By harnessing the power of technology and staying proactive about managing your finances, you can take control of your financial future and achieve your long-term goals with confidence.
